文章编号:6199时间:2024-09-15人气:
程序可以通过更改当前工作目录来访问存储在其他目录中的文件。
访问文件是指程序能够读取、写入或执行存储在文件系统中的文件的内容。文件系统是对文件和目录进行组织和管理的数据结构。
程序通常以以下方式之一访问文件:
程序可以使用以下函数访问文件:
Open()
:打开文件并返回一个文件描述符。
read()
:从文件读取数据。
write()
:向文件写入数据。
close()
:关闭文件并释放文件描述符。
下面是一个使用相对路径访问文件的Python程序示例:
import os更改当前工作目录
os.chdir('my_directory')打开文件
file = open('my_file.txt', 'r')从文件读取数据
Data = file.read()关闭文件
file.close()
在访问文件时,需要注意以下事项:
访问文件是程序与文件系统交互的基本操作。通过理解访问文件的方法和注意事项,程序员可以有效地管理和处理文件。
内容声明:
1、本站收录的内容来源于大数据收集,版权归原网站所有!
2、本站收录的内容若侵害到您的利益,请联系我们进行删除处理!
3、本站不接受违法信息,如您发现违法内容,请联系我们进行举报处理!
4、本文地址:http://www.jujiwang.com/article/6da0ef0c192b8c28aa90.html,复制请保留版权链接!
简介在本文档中,我们将探讨如何使用Servlet、JSP和JSF来构建动态的JavaWeb应用,我们将从基础开始,逐步介绍这些技术,并通过示例展示它们的实际应用,Servlet概述Servlet是一种Java类,用于处理来自Web客户端的HTTP请求并生成动态响应,它们是JavaWeb开发的基础,允许开发人员创建交互式Web应用,示例...。
最新资讯 2024-09-14 23:31:56
工具,例如Terraform或Ansible,以自动化环境的配置和管理,实施分层架构,将应用程序与底层基础设施分离开来,以提高灵活性,使用容器化技术,例如Docker,以隔离和封装应用程序,简化部署和管理,定期备份配置和应用程序数据,以防止数据丢失,...。
最新资讯 2024-09-14 06:09:49
03elibxlsxwriter官方文档结论使用第三方库可以极大地提高你的开发效率,本文展示了如何使用libxlsxwriter库来操作Excel文件,通过利用第三方库的力量,你可以专注于你的核心业务逻辑,而无需重新发明轮子,...。
互联网资讯 2024-09-13 13:00:30
前言数据库数据删除是一个不可逆的操作,一旦数据被删除,就无法通过常规手段恢复,因此,在进行数据删除操作之前,必须做好数据备份,以备后续恢复使用,备份和还原备份是将数据库数据复制到另一个位置或设备的过程,以便在需要时可以将其还原,还原是将备份的数据恢复到原始数据库的过程,备份类型完全备份,备份整个数据库,包括所有数据、索引和约束,增量备...。
本站公告 2024-09-12 23:26:21
图形控件在现代用户界面,UI,设计中发挥着至关重要的作用,它们允许用户与应用程序互动并完成各种任务,从简单的导航到复杂的数据输入,精心设计的图形控件可以显着提高用户体验,UX,,使其更直观、高效和令人愉悦,以下是图形控件在UI设计中的几个主要优点,直观导航和交互图形控件提供了一种自然直观的方式让用户与应用程序交互,例如,按钮、菜单和图...。
本站公告 2024-09-11 22:11:49
对象导向编程,OOP,是一种强大的编程范式,可用于构建可扩展、可维护和可重用的代码,OOP的核心概念包括封装、继承和多态性,这些概念使您能够创建可轻松维护和扩展的应用程序,OOP的核心概念封装封装是将数据和方法组合到称为对象的单个单元中的过程,这允许您隐藏对象的内部实现细节,只向外部世界公开您希望它们知道的接口,封装有助于提高代码的可...。
互联网资讯 2024-09-11 02:17:42
引言在当今快速发展的数字时代,良好的用户体验至关重要,网站和应用程序的性能直接影响用户的满意度、参与度和业务成果,性能优化是一项持续的努力,旨在提高网站或应用程序的加载速度、响应能力和整体用户体验,通过实施最佳实践,我们可以最大程度地减少延迟、提高页面加载速度,并为用户创造流畅、高效的体验,性能优化实验为了展示性能优化技术的有效性,我...。
本站公告 2024-09-08 13:51:16
在Java应用程序中,定时器是一个有价值的工具,可用于定期执行任务、监控系统并故障排除问题,通过在应用程序中实现定时器,您可以主动识别潜在问题并立即解决它们,从而维护应用程序的稳定性和及时解决问题,实现Java定时器在Java中,可以使用java.util.Timer类创建和管理定时器,以下是创建和计划定时器的步骤,创建Timer对象...。
技术教程 2024-09-07 18:01:36
引言标题在网页中扮演着至关重要的角色,它们为用户和搜索引擎提供有关页面内容的简要概述,使用有效的HTML代码编写标题可以显著提升网站的可用性和搜索引擎排名,策略1,使用适当的标题标签在HTML中,标题标签用于定义页面中不同层级的标题,有六个标题标签,从<,h1>,到<,h6>,,每个标签代表不同级别的重要性,<,...。
技术教程 2024-09-07 04:18:42
前言社交媒体已成为企业增长的必备工具,它提供了与目标受众建立联系、建立品牌知名度和推动销售的强大平台,社交媒体营销环境不断变化,因此企业必须了解最新趋势并采用有效的策略才能获得成功,本指南将为您提供社交媒体营销前沿的全面透视,并提供解锁增长的终极秘诀,社交媒体营销趋势1.短视频的崛起短视频平台,如TikTok和InstagramRee...。
互联网资讯 2024-09-06 22:12:46
对于希望进入计算机编程世界的人来说,Java是一种流行且强大的编程语言,本文将指导您完成在Windows、macOS和Linux系统上安装Java的分步过程,即使您是初学者,您也可以轻松地按照这些说明进行操作,Windows安装访问OracleJava网站,https,www.oracle.com,java,technologie...。
互联网资讯 2024-09-06 17:34:56
JavaScript是一种流行且功能强大的语言,用于构建交互式Web应用程序,随着时间的推移,JavaScript社区已经发展了许多最佳实践和趋势,以帮助开发人员编写更有效、更可维护的代码,最佳实践使用模块,模块可以帮助你组织代码并使其更容易重用,ES6中引入了模块的概念,它可以让你将代码拆分成不同的文件,并根据需要导入和导出它们,使...。
本站公告 2024-09-06 13:49:32